Setting Up IoT Clock Monitoring Gateways125


With the increasing adoption of IoT devices in various industries, the need for real-time monitoring and control has become more critical. IoT clock monitoring gateways play a crucial role in this by providing a centralized platform for collecting and processing data from IoT devices and sending them to the cloud for further analysis and action. In this article, we will guide you through the steps involved in setting up an IoT clock monitoring gateway.

1. Hardware Setup

The first step is to physically connect the IoT clock monitoring gateway to your network. This typically involves connecting the gateway to a power source and an Ethernet port on your router or switch. Some gateways may also require a cellular connection for remote access.

2. Software Configuration

Once the hardware is set up, you will need to configure the software on the gateway. This includes setting up the network connection, configuring the gateway to communicate with IoT devices, and installing any necessary monitoring software.

3. Network Configuration

The gateway must be configured with the correct network settings, including the IP address, subnet mask, and default gateway. These settings should be provided by your network administrator.

4. Device Configuration

The gateway needs to be configured to communicate with the IoT devices it will be monitoring. This may involve setting up encryption keys, configuring communication protocols, and specifying the data that will be collected.

5. Monitoring Software Installation

Depending on the specific gateway you are using, you may need to install additional monitoring software. This software will typically provide a dashboard for visualizing and analyzing the data collected from the IoT devices.

6. Testing and Monitoring

Once the gateway is configured, it is important to test it to ensure that it is functioning correctly. This can be done by sending test messages from IoT devices and verifying that they are received by the gateway and transmitted to the cloud.

7. Maintenance and Updates

Once the IoT clock monitoring gateway is operational, it is important to perform regular maintenance and updates to ensure that it continues to operate reliably. This may include updating the firmware, monitoring for security vulnerabilities, and performing backups.

Benefits of Using IoT Clock Monitoring Gateways

There are numerous benefits to using IoT clock monitoring gateways, including:
Centralized data collection and processing
Real-time monitoring and alerts
Improved network security
Reduced downtime and increased efficiency
Improved data analysis and decision-making
